Les logiciels sur mesure sont désormais essentiels pour les entreprises modernes. Ils offrent aux entreprises la possibilité de répondre précisément aux exigences de leur secteur. En revanche, les logiciels personnalisés sont créés pour correspondre exactement aux attentes d’un client donné.
1. Les bénéfices d’un logiciel sur mesure
L’un des principaux avantages des logiciels sur mesure est leur capacité à s’adapter parfaitement aux besoins d’une entreprise. Ils permettent d’optimiser les processus internes et d’améliorer l’efficacité opérationnelle. En intégrant des fonctionnalités spécifiques, ces logiciels aident à réduire les tâches répétitives et à automatiser certaines fonctions.
Ces logiciels sont également très évolutifs, permettant aux entreprises d’ajouter de nouvelles fonctionnalités au fur et à mesure de leur croissance. Cela garantit que le logiciel reste pertinent et efficace au fil du temps.
2. Les étapes du développement d’un logiciel sur mesure
Le développement d’un logiciel sur mesure suit généralement plusieurs étapes clés. Tout d’abord, une analyse approfondie des besoins est nécessaire. Cette analyse aide à définir clairement les objectifs, les fonctionnalités souhaitées et les spécificités techniques.
Puis, la phase de conception débute, au cours de laquelle un prototype du logiciel est élaboré. Cette étape permet de visualiser l’interface et le fonctionnement du logiciel avant son développement. Une fois le prototype approuvé, le développement du logiciel peut débuter.
Les développeurs écrivent le code du logiciel en utilisant les technologies adéquates. Tout au long du développement, des tests sont effectués pour s’assurer que le logiciel fonctionne correctement. Après la phase de développement, le logiciel est mis en ligne et suivi pour assurer sa bonne fonctionnalité.
3. Les défis liés au développement de logiciels sur mesure
Malgré leurs avantages, développer des logiciels sur mesure peut poser certaines difficultés. L’un des défis majeurs est le coût, souvent plus élevé que pour les logiciels standard. Cependant, il est essentiel de considérer le retour sur investissement à long terme. L’investissement dans un logiciel personnalisé peut conduire à une meilleure productivité et à des économies de coûts à long terme, justifiant ainsi le coût initial.
Un autre défi est le temps de développement, qui peut être considérable. Les étapes de conception et de test peuvent allonger le temps nécessaire avant le déploiement du logiciel. Néanmoins, un développement soigné est essentiel pour obtenir un produit de qualité.
Les défis peuvent également inclure la gestion des attentes des clients. Il est important de communiquer clairement avec le client tout au long du projet. Des mises à jour fréquentes et des feedbacks peuvent assurer que le produit final répond bien aux besoins du client.
4. Pourquoi la maintenance est essentielle pour les logiciels personnalisés
Une fois le logiciel sur mesure opérationnel, il est impératif de penser à sa maintenance. Cette étape est vitale pour maintenir le logiciel en bon état, sécurisé et adapté aux exigences fluctuantes de l’organisation. Il est courant que les besoins d’une entreprise évoluent avec le temps, et un logiciel sur mesure doit également s’adapter.
Cela comprend la correction de bogues, les mises à jour de sécurité et l’intégration de nouvelles fonctionnalités. Les mises à jour régulières sont nécessaires pour protéger le logiciel contre les vulnérabilités de sécurité. Une bonne maintenance garantit également que le logiciel reste compatible avec d’autres systèmes et technologies utilisés par l’entreprise.
Une maintenance proactive permet de détecter et de résoudre les problèmes avant qu’ils n’affectent gravement les opérations de l’entreprise. Cela peut contribuer à réduire les coûts à long terme et à minimiser les interruptions de service. Les entreprises doivent inclure dans leur budget des frais pour la maintenance de leurs logiciels personnalisés pour garantir leur fonctionnement optimal.
5. Les évolutions récentes dans le développement de logiciels personnalisés
Le paysage du développement de logiciels sur mesure change rapidement grâce à l’avènement de nouvelles technologies. Les entreprises se tournent de plus en plus vers des solutions basées sur le cloud, permettant un accès facile et sécurisé aux données. Cela favorise la collaboration entre les équipes, peu importe où elles se trouvent.
En outre, l’intégration de l’intelligence artificielle (IA) et de l’apprentissage automatique (machine learning) dans les logiciels sur mesure devient de plus en plus courante. Ces technologies permettent d’automatiser les processus, d’analyser des volumes de données importants et de proposer des solutions sur mesure. L’intégration de l’IA améliore l’expérience utilisateur en rendant les logiciels plus interactifs et réactifs.
En savoir plus à propos de consultez cette page
Enfin, la tendance vers le développement agile est de plus en plus adoptée dans la création de logiciels sur mesure. Cette méthode favorise une interaction constante entre les développeurs et les clients, permettant des modifications rapides et une meilleure adaptation aux besoins. Cela garantit que le produit final répond précisément aux besoins et attentes des utilisateurs.